TheDashboard
PluginApache-2.0

TheDashboard

The best way to manage your self hosted Minecraft server.

193
Downloads
4
Followers
7 months ago
Updated
📦
2
Versions

📖About TheDashboard

TheDashboard

Leichtes Web-Dashboard für deinen Paper‑Minecraft‑Server – verwalte Spieler, sieh Live‑Logs, sende Konsolenbefehle und starte/stoppe den Server direkt im Browser.

— English below —

🇩🇪 Deutsch

TheDashboard ist ein schlankes Web‑Panel, das direkt im Plugin läuft. Kein externer Webserver nötig. Per Passwort‑Token sicher zugreifen und deinen Server bequem verwalten.

Highlights

  • Online‑Spieler ansehen (OP‑Badge) und verwalten: Kick, Ban, Unban, OP/Deop
  • Live‑Konsole und Server‑Logs im Browser
  • Befehle an die Server‑Konsole senden
  • Server stoppen und neu starten (Paper)
  • Modernes, reaktives UI – sofort einsatzbereit
  • Whitelist per Schalter aktivieren/deaktivieren und verwalten (Spieler hinzufügen/entfernen)
  • Live‑TPS‑Anzeige (1 Minute) im Panel

Schnellstart

  1. JAR nach plugins/ legen und Server starten
  2. Im Browser öffnen: http://<server‑ip>:4646/
  3. Beim ersten Start neues Passwort setzen (Setup‑Dialog)
  4. Mit Passwort einloggen und loslegen

Kompatibilität

  • Paper 1.21.x
  • Java 21

Konfiguration (Basics)

  • Port und Passwort in plugins/TheDashboard/config.yml (Standardport: 4646)
  • Optional: webserver.logFile setzen, falls Logs nicht automatisch erkannt werden

Sicherheit

  • Unbedingt das Standardpasswort „YOUR_SECURE_PASSWORD“ ändern
  • (optional) wenn öffentlich erreichbar: hinter Reverse Proxy, HTTPS aktivieren und per Firewall schützen

— — —

🇬🇧 English

TheDashboard is a lightweight web panel that runs inside the plugin. No external web server required. Access via a password token and manage your server from the browser.

Highlights

  • View and manage online players (OP badge): kick, ban, unban, op/deop
  • Live console and server logs in the browser
  • Send commands to the server console
  • Stop and restart the server (Paper)
  • Modern, responsive UI – works out of the box
  • Whitelist toggle and management (add/remove players)
  • Live TPS display (1‑minute) in the panel

Quick Start

  1. Drop the JAR into plugins/ and start the server
  2. Open in your browser: http://<server‑ip>:4646/
  3. On first run, set a new password (setup dialog)
  4. Log in with the password and start managing

Compatibility

  • Paper 1.21.x
  • Java 21

Configuration (Basics)

  • Port and password in plugins/TheDashboard/config.yml (default port: 4646)
  • Optional: set webserver.logFile if logs aren’t detected automatically

Security

  • Change the default password “YOUR_SECURE_PASSWORD” immediately
  • (optional) If exposed publicly: place behind a reverse proxy, enable HTTPS, and restrict via firewall